Body found at nature sanctuary near Parkville

The Platte County Sheriff’s Department responded to the Greenhills Nature Sanctuary between Parkville and Riverside along Hwy. 9 on Saturday to find a dead body.

Deputies found the body of Gregory J. Grohusky, 47, of Lake Waukomis, around 11 p.m. Saturday night.

According to Capt. Frank Hunter, public information officer, Grohusky’s body had been there for several hours before a passerby found him. Hunter said that rigor mortis had already begun to set in, so the body was probably there for three to four hours.

Authorities say Grohusky appeared to have died from a self inflicted gunshot wound to the right temple. According to the police report, his body was found approximately three-fourths of a mile from the entrance along a side trail.

Deputies found Grohusky’s car at the entrance to the park, however, Hunter said deputies did not find a suicide note with the body.

The park is operated by the Platte County Parks and Recreation Department and is only open from dawn to dusk.
